It was a good run, but Northland Pines unfortunately witnessed the end of their four-game winning streak on Wednesday. They lost 13-0 to the Mosinee Indians. The result was an unpleasant reminder to Northland Pines of the 11-1 defeat they experienced in the pair's previous head-to-head fixture back in May of 2023.
For Mosinee's part, Garrett Shupe tossed a big game, not allowing a single earned run and only one hit while striking out 11 over five innings pitched. Shupe has been consistent recently: he hasn't tossed less than five strikeouts in four consecutive pitching appearances.
At the plate, the team relied heavily on Cameron Ziebell, who went 2-for-2 with three runs, a triple, and a double. Another player making a difference was Keagen Jirschele, who scored two runs while going 2-for-3.
Northland Pines' loss dropped their record down to 9-7. As for Mosinee, they pushed their record up to 13-3 with that win, which was their third straight at home.
Northland Pines will take on Crandon at 5:00 p.m. on Thursday. Crandon's pitching crew has only allowed 3.6 runs per game this season, so Northland Pines' hitters will have their work cut out for them. As for Mosinee, they will head out on the road to square off against Clintonville at 4:30 p.m. on Thursday. Mosinee is strutting in with some hitting muscle as they've averaged 7.9 runs per game this season.
